Innovative Features of New Mini Excavators
New mini excavator models feature a long list of cutting-edge features that raise both their effectiveness and user-friendliness. One significant change is the adoption of advanced hydraulic systems that offer better control and energy-saving options. The workers can change the flow and pressure of the hydraulic fluid; hence, they achieve more precise moves and less fuel consumption.
For instance, some modern mini excavators are equipped with variable flow hydraulics which can change the flow automatically based on the attachment being used and, thus, the performance is optimized for the specific task.
Furthermore, the smart technology implementation in mini excavators is another milestone. Most of the latest models are equipped with telematics systems that provide real-time data about the machine’s performance, location, and maintenance needs.
Such a system enables the fleet managers to have a remote view of the equipment; hence, it is always used at its best, and not too much time is lost due to maintenance.
Besides, some safety features like automatic shut-off systems and enhanced visibility due to improved cab design have also been added in some mini excavators. All these changes not only facilitate the smooth working of the tasks but also safety improvement for the workers and the people around.
How New Mini Excavators are Improving Efficiency in Construction
New mini excavators are the major contributors to the efficiency of the construction by their increased performance and streamlined operations. Their powerful engines along with the advanced hydraulic systems are the main factors why these machines can do the work quicker than it was done before.
For example, in modern mini excavation, operating is done at a faster cycle, e.g., digging or lifting, and that is why it requires much less time to be of the whole project. This is an example of the coming value that an efficiency increase may have in construction markets that are ultra-competitive where time is often regarded as money saved.
The merely possibility of quickly interchanging the various attachments is also great field work efficiency improvement. Due to quick coupler technology advancements, an operator can fix another tool on the machine in a matter of minutes without requiring extra assistance or tools.
Thus, construction crews are enabled to very effectively utilize this flexibility to keep up with the ever-changing demands of the project hence, they hardly encounter any wait times due to equipment changes. For illustration, when a project is abruptly shifted from digging an area to leveling it, the operator can just as well change the bucket with the blade and work can proceed without a break.

Safety Considerations When Operating Mini Excavators
In the case of dealing with huge and dangerous machines like mini excavators, it is very important that the highest safety comes first. The workers not only have to be trained in the operation of the machine but also in the knowledge of its troubles and features related to security.
A very important safety point is the support for operation checks that the workers need to do before starting the machine. It includes replenishing and inspecting fluid levels, checking for leaks on the hydraulic hoses, and also, ensuring that all safety gadgets are in good working order. People who do this checking regularly, have an opportunity to identify small problems which, if not checked, can lead to accidents or machine breakdown.
Besides that, getting enough knowledge of safety measures and ways of performing these will substantially reduce the risk on the construction sites. The workers should know the correct, safe performance of loading and unloading procedures, as well as navigation over the uneven ground.
Furthermore, using the app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) such as hard hats, gloves, and safety clothing is a must if one wants to be sure of safety at the location.
Besides providing protection for the operators, strict safety regulations also act as shields for the other workers and even bystanders, thus, can prevent them from being the victims of potential hazards associated with mini excavator operations.

Future Trends in Mini Excavator Technology
The mini excavator technology of the future is expected to have numerous emerging trends to reshape the industry due to the rapid technological advancement. The foremost of these trends is the significantly higher level of integration of automation and robotics into the mini excavator design.
The companies that manufacture them are working on ways to equip their products with features of independence so that the machines could finish the jobs with less direct human guidance. Shortly after, developers anticipate that such an idea will result in a vastly enhanced production.
Another trend is the rise of electric mini excavators as a part of a bigger plan to create eco-friendly construction equipment. The electric models promise reduced emission of pollutants and lower operating costs as a result of less fuel consumption and fewer maintenance needs typical of traditional diesel engines. Without battery technology improving, electric mini excavators may not be able to rival regular ones in terms of power or performance.
Besides that, the future of mini excavator technology may be largely dependent on the connectivity advancements. By integrating IoT (Internet of Things) capabilities, it will be possible to instantly access the performance and condition data of the machine from which the data analytics can infer the most suitable maintenance schedules and efficiency improvements.
Not only will this be a tremendous help in fleet management, but it will also make a great contribution to safer working conditions as it will be possible to foresee the risky situations or equipment malfunctions in advance instead of finding them when they escalate into severe problems.
